๐Ÿ’ก Smart Analysis

Comparing Paris and Prague: Average gross pay is 40% higher in Paris. Cost of living is 50% cheaper in Prague. With higher take-home and lower expenses, Prague is a more financially comfortable place to live with an affordability score of 8.2/10 compared to 6.5/10.
